Sight Sciences, Inc. (SGHT) Presents At Morgan Stanley 23rd Annual Global Healthcare Conference (Transcript)

Sight Sciences (NASDAQ:SGHT) executives, speaking at the Morgan Stanley Global Healthcare Conference, addressed current headwinds in the Minimally Invasive Glaucoma Surgery (MIGS) market, attributing them to recent LCD and payment changes. The company anticipates these pressures will normalize by Q4, projecting a return to growth for the broader MIGS market in 2026, driven by increasing patient demand for interventional glaucoma solutions. Despite the near-term challenges, Sight Sciences reported strong internal performance within the segment.

At the Morgan Stanley Global Healthcare Conference, Sight Sciences (SGHT) management addressed the significant near-term headwinds impacting the Minimally Invasive Glaucoma Surgery (MIGS) market, which they attribute directly to recent LCD and payment changes. The CEO, Paul Badawi, projected that the negative impact of these changes will anniversary, or "lap," in the fourth quarter. Despite the current challenging environment, management remains optimistic, forecasting a return to growth for the overall MIGS market in 2026. This outlook is supported by the fundamental and growing demand for interventional glaucoma treatments, noted by continuing growth in patient visits. Furthermore, the company expressed confidence in its own commercial execution, stating it has performed well despite the adverse market conditions.
